    With 4 split tempered-glass shelves and 2 humidity-controlled crispers, this refrigerator provides plenty of space to store your favorite foods. Keep a quick bite to eat on hand for easy access in the snack bin.

    Product Features

    Digital temperature controls and 3 digital temperature sensors

    Utilizes multi-airflow cooling to make it easy to set and maintain freezer and fresh-food compartment temperatures.

    4 split, tempered-glass shelves

    Provide plenty of storage space for your favorite foods and make organization simple.

    2 humidity-controlled crispers

    Seal in the texture and freshness of fruits and vegetables.

    Snack bin

    Keeps all your favorite refrigerated goodies within easy reach.

    5 gallon-size Design-a-Door door bins

    Offer convenient, customizable storage of milk and juice jugs, soda bottles, condiments and other bulky containers.

    Dairy bin

    Creates storage space for cheeses or a butter dish.

    Icemaker

    Delivers plenty of ice so you can enjoy chilled beverages. IcePlus accelerated freezing function quickly makes ice for a steady supply.

    Slide-out bottom-mount freezer

    Features 1 DuraBase full-width and 1 wire freezer drawer to accommodate a variety of frozen foods for simple storage, from frozen dinners and bagged vegetables to ice cream cartons.

    Energy efficient design

    Utilizes environmentally friendly cyclopentane insulation to reduce energy consumption.

    LoDecibel operation

    For quiet, smooth running.

    Door alarm

    Alerts you when the door is left ajar to help conserve energy.

    BioShield antibacterial seal

    Prevents mold and mildew buildup on the door seal.

    Reversible door

    So you can choose the right opening to match your kitchen layout.

    Sleek, contoured door and matching handles

    Add a sophisticated look to your kitchen décor.

    Posted by: from Mason, MI on 08/22/2012We have had a similar fridge from LG for 4 years. The freeze quit working a few days ago. We found out from the repairman that there is a design flaw in the refrigerant pipe that can easily start leaking. He added that there is no real fix for it and that LG is pretty hard to work with to get a voucher (prorated) for a replacement. I honestly loved my fridge but if I had known that it would quit working after a few years, I would not have bought it.

    Posted by: from Rockville, MD on 07/03/2012Bought this in July, 2009. I have to say that when it's working, it's great. Unfortunately the quality for the one I bought was not good at all. It stopped cooling down in March, 2011 (so it's about a year and a half of normal use). The repair technician had to come twice to get it fixed. However it failed to work again in June, 2012 with the same symptom. The diagnosis was that there's refrigerant leak somewhere in the system and it'd be a major repair. It's really a big disappointment.
